Day 149 - Canning, Nova Scotia - Non-Cycling (Tropical Storm Hanna)

by Ramesh Ferris, posted in Road Updates - Sun, September 7, 2008

imageToday was only the third day over the course of this campaign that we’ve been grounded because of weather. I thinking that the remnants of a hurricane are good enough reasons not to be on the road cycling.

Today’s weather brought heavy rain, thick fog, strong winds and thunderstorms to the area today. It was wonderful to have a comfortable and homey place to relax. I’d like to thank Doug and Joanne Linzey for graciously opening up their home to the team. I must have really felt at home too – because I really just crashed today. I took not one, but two naps. Fear not though: I didn’t miss any of Doug’s gourmet meals!

In the afternoon Doug Ayers and I went to visit with some of the Rotarians who will be hosting the team at their weekly meeting tomorrow morning. The storm continued to do its thing throughout the day and it just threw the rain at us. Fortunately, it appears as though the storm passed by the end of the day.

Tomorrow we’ll be rolling once again – once we drive back to Paradise.
